T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The application relates to a passenger flow emergency decision method, in particular to a traffic hub large passenger flow emergency decision method and system based on swarm intelligence emergence and a large model and a readable storage medium. BACKGROUND
[0002] A subway station large passenger flow emergency command linkage method, equipment and storage medium (CN202411876448.X): the patent provides a subway station large passenger flow emergency command linkage method. Its core lies in that machine learning algorithm (such as LSTM) is used to fuse historical and real-time data (including video image, AFC card data, train weighing data) to predict short-term passenger flow (future 15 minutes) and the number of people getting off at the station, and multi-level warning (red, orange, yellow) is carried out based on the preset threshold. After confirming the alarm, the system can automatically or semi-automatically start the emergency plan, guide the passengers through PIS, broadcast, BIM heat map visualization and other ways, and can generate train adjustment strategy (such as adding trains). The technology emphasizes real-time prediction, multi-level alarm and linkage response.
[0003] The core defect of the existing system (a subway station large passenger flow emergency command linkage method, equipment and storage medium CN202411876448.X) of the patent lies in the rigidity and centralization of the decision mechanism. Although it uses machine learning algorithm to realize relatively accurate passenger flow prediction, the subsequent emergency response completely depends on "preset threshold" and "pre-prepared emergency plan". This is a typical "if-else" rule system, and its intelligent level is only reflected in the front-end prediction, while the decision and execution of the middle and back-end are seriously dependent on artificial preset logic, which cannot cope with complex and variable sudden scenes (for example, a composite event of multiple regional simultaneous different types of passenger flow congestion). The whole system is centrally commanded by a central brain, which has the risk of single point failure, and all decisions need to go through the "confirmation alarm" link, so the response chain is long and the execution is slow in the actual emergency scene.
[0004] Railway passenger flow prediction method and system based on knowledge graph and multi-modal large model (CN202510613433.2): This patent proposes a railway passenger flow prediction method and system based on knowledge graph and multi-modal large model. Its innovation lies in the explicit introduction of knowledge graph technology to extract entities and relationships from multi-source heterogeneous data (historical passenger flow, weather, economic indicators, social public opinion), and support dynamic updating through small sample learning. At the same time, the system uses a multi-modal large model (supports text, image, time series data) to associate and reason (based on retrieval-screening-fusion strategy) real-time data and knowledge graph, output passenger flow prediction results, and provide scheduling optimization suggestions (such as capacity allocation, ticket price adjustment). This technology significantly improves the multi-dimensionality and interpretability of the prediction, and is the closest existing technology to your patent design idea, but its focus is still on the prediction and suggestion stage, and it does not extend to the closed-loop linkage and real-time decision automation level of emergency command execution.
[0005] Existing system (railway passenger flow prediction method and system based on knowledge graph and multi-modal large model CN202510613433.2): The core function of this patent is still limited to the "prediction" and "suggestion" level, and it has not formed a closed loop of decision-making and execution. It perfectly solves the problem of multi-source data fusion and interpretable prediction, but the "scheduling optimization suggestions" output still need to be judged and operated by human experts. The large model is only a reference decision-making role, not a self-control terminal that can directly command action. The entire system is an "open loop" system, which cannot automatically convert intelligent decisions into control instructions and issue them to the execution terminal (such as broadcast, gate, indication system), so it cannot realize real "emergency linkage" automation.
[0006] A subway large passenger flow scenario emergency command system (CN202410020231.2): This patent relates to a subway large passenger flow scenario emergency command system, which consists of four modules: intelligent perception, analysis and judgment, early warning and prediction, and contact disposal. The system integrates multi-source data (AFC, video monitoring, BIM, GIS, operation data), and through passenger flow prediction engine, dense crowd monitoring engine, risk assessment model, etc. for comprehensive analysis, realizes passenger flow prediction and early warning. Its characteristics are the use of digital twin and three-dimensional visualization technology (based on BIM+GIS) to intuitively display the line network and station heat map on the command screen, and has a preplan recommendation function (such as flow limiting, adjusting the interval between trains). This system embodies the closed-loop idea of multi-source perception, visualized analysis and preplan recommendation, but it does not introduce knowledge graph construction to build a knowledge system, nor does it use large models for cross-modal semantic reasoning and intelligent decision-making generation. The preplan recommendation is still based on rule base and traditional model, and the degree of intelligence is limited.
[0007] The existing system (a subway large passenger flow scene emergency command system CN202410020231.2) constructs a digital twin visualization command platform with rich functions, but its intelligent kernel is relatively traditional. The "analysis and judgment" and "early warning and prediction" modules are based on conventional risk assessment models and prediction engines, and the "preplan recommendation" also depends on a traditional rule matching library. The whole system lacks an intelligent center capable of deep semantic understanding, complex reasoning and autonomous decision-making. Digital twin mainly plays a visualization role here, improving the situation awareness capability, but it does not fundamentally improve the intelligent level of decision-making. SUMMARY

[0067] As shown in Figure 2 A high-speed rail station large passenger flow emergency decision-making system based on swarm intelligence emergence and large model is used to implement the above-mentioned high-speed rail station large passenger flow emergency decision-making method based on swarm intelligence emergence and large model. The high-speed rail station large passenger flow emergency decision-making system based on swarm intelligence emergence and large model is built by constructing a technical architecture that integrates distributed sensing, collaborative interaction, intelligent emergence, and meta-cognition optimization, aiming to solve the problems of centralized decision-making bottleneck, weak self-adaptability, and real-time response lag of existing emergency systems. The system mainly includes a distributed sensing module, a swarm intelligence emergence module, a large model meta-intelligent agent evaluation module, and an emergency decision-making linkage execution module. The system first performs local data collection and edge computing through intelligent agents deployed in various physical facilities to form distributed situational awareness; Then each intelligent agent interacts and negotiates with neighboring nodes based on a pre-defined reward function, and emerges a global diversion strategy through self-organization; The large model meta-intelligent agent continuously monitors the effectiveness of group behavior and starts a high-level intervention mechanism when the strategy is inefficient, optimizes the interaction rules of the intelligent agent through simulation and deduction, and dynamically issues updates; Finally, the effective emerging strategy is automatically issued to each execution terminal through an API interface, forming a closed-loop autonomous response system of sensing-decision-execution-optimization, significantly improving the robustness and self-adaptability of the system in dynamic environments.
[0068] The distributed perception module is responsible for edge intelligence processing at the data source. Its core function is to complete the collection, cleaning, feature extraction and state judgment of local data in parallel through the agents deployed on key physical facilities in the high-speed rail station, and generate a concise local state summary to provide the perception basis for group collaboration. This module is implemented by deploying lightweight agent containers (such as Docker) on each edge computing node (such as intelligent cameras, gate controllers, edge servers). The module defines a dedicated agent software instance for each type of facility, such as gate agent, broadcast agent, etc. Each agent has a specific data collection adapter built-in to read raw data from local sensors, controllers or system logs in real time (such as gate passage count, camera video stream, broadcast status signal). After the data enters the agent, it first passes through the local data cleaning submodule, which uses a lightweight rule engine (such as Drools Lite) or a micro anomaly detection model (such as a moving average filtering algorithm for sensor data) to remove transient outliers. Then it enters the feature extraction and state judgment submodule, which preloads state judgment logic related to the function of the facility (for example, for the gate agent, its built-in algorithm will judge its state as "smooth", "busy" or "congested" based on the passage rate and the number of people in line; for the camera agent, it analyzes the video stream in real time through a built-in lightweight CNN model to output the crowd density level and movement speed in the area). Finally, through the state summary generation submodule, the judgment result is packaged into a standardized JSON message body, which contains the agent ID, timestamp, device type, own coordinates, current state code and confidence. Each agent publishes the local state summary to a specific message topic (Topic) through a lightweight communication protocol (such as MQTT) for the group intelligence emergence module to receive and process.
[0069] As Figure 3As shown, the swarm intelligence emergence module is responsible for self-organizing a global control strategy through local interactions among agents. Its core function is to receive the state summaries of each agent, and based on predefined interaction rules and reward functions, conduct high-speed information exchange and negotiation in the agent network, and finally emerge a coordinated and consistent distributed execution instruction. This module is implemented by building an interaction bus on a high-performance message middleware (such as Redis Pub / Sub or RabbitMQ) and running a dynamic rule engine. Inside the module, there is first an interaction network management submodule, which is responsible for maintaining the network topology relationship of all active agents (such as defining the "neighbor" range of each agent). Each agent subscribes to the state topics of its "neighbors" and related agents. When an agent receives a state update of itself or other agents, it triggers the distributed decision-making submodule. This submodule has built-in decision logic based on the reward function, and the agent will calculate the expected reward value (Reward) of a series of potential actions based on its current state and the state of its neighbors. For example, a gate agent in a "congestion" state will calculate the reward value of actions such as "send a guidance request to display screen A", "send a guidance request to display screen B", or "maintain the current state", and the design goal of the reward function is to maximize global evacuation efficiency. Subsequently, the negotiation and consensus submodule lets the agents reach a local consensus on the final action through a specific interaction protocol (such as a market auction mechanism-based protocol or a gossip-based protocol). Finally, through the instruction generation submodule, the consensus action is converted into a control instruction that can be directly issued (such as {"target": "display_screen_01", "action": "show_arrow", "direction": "north"}), and pushed to the instruction queue. The entire decision-making process does not require central scheduling, and the global intelligence is completely emerged through parallel and local interactions.
[0070] As Figure 4As shown, the large model meta-agent module is responsible for macro monitoring and evolution guidance of swarm intelligence. Its core function is to evaluate the overall effectiveness of group decision-making from a global perspective beyond local interaction, and to optimize the underlying interaction rules when the group behavior is inefficient, thereby realizing the continuous self-improvement of the system. This module calls the API interface of the cloud large-scale pre-trained language model (such as GPT-4) and combines the reinforcement learning simulation environment (such as Ray framework) to achieve it. Inside the module, there is a global situation monitoring and evaluation submodule. This submodule subscribes to the state summary and final decision instructions of all agents in real time and builds a global situation view. It quantitatively evaluates the decision-making effectiveness of swarm intelligence by calculating a series of key performance indicators (KPIs). It maintains a global state graph and periodically calculates the global average evacuation rate (GAER), congestion duration ratio (CDR), command conflict rate (CCR), and resource utilization variance (RUV). The above KPIs are assigned different weights and input into a comprehensive evaluation function, which is shown in equation (1).

[0076] For example, Figure 5As shown, the emergency decision linkage execution module is responsible for converting the instructions confirmed by the group emergence or meta-agent into actual control actions. Its core function is to provide a unified, reliable and safe interface to parse and issue abstract decision instructions to various heterogeneous execution terminals, and to ensure the atomicity and traceability of the instructions. This module is implemented by deploying an enterprise service bus (ESB) or an API gateway (such as Kong), which encapsulates the differences of all execution systems internally. Inside the module, there is first an instruction parsing and routing submodule, which receives the instruction queue from the group intelligence emergence module or the large model meta-agent module. The instruction contains the target device ID, action type and parameters. The parser converts the standardized instruction into a specific protocol and control instruction that can be recognized by the downstream execution subsystem (for example, converts {"action": "show_arrow"} into a TCP / IP control command sent to the specified PIS screen; converts the transport adjustment scheme into a Web Service API call request conforming to the specifications of the railway dispatching system). Subsequently, the safe execution and transaction management submodule is responsible for the reliable issuance of instructions, which adopts an asynchronous confirmation mechanism to ensure that the success or failure status of instruction execution is accurately recorded. At the same time, the module is equipped with an execution feedback collection submodule that actively pulls or receives state feedback from each execution terminal (such as the actual number of people passing through the gate, the current display content of the PIS screen), and packages and publishes this execution effect data to the specified feedback topic, forming a closed loop to provide data basis for system optimization.
[0077] The main embodiment of the present application is first to deploy a distributed facility agent network in the high-speed rail station digital twin platform, and configure an initial behavior strategy for each agent based on local perception and simple rules; then establish a management and control interface between the digital twin platform and the large model, and build a group interaction simulation environment for simulation training and rule optimization. On this basis, the agent interaction behavior is trained through historical passenger flow data and multi-modal real-time information, so that the large model can learn and optimize the group decision rules. After training, real-time sensor data, device status and passenger flow information in actual operation are connected to the agent network to promote the emergence of decision-making through local interaction in the real environment, while the large model is used to monitor and dynamically optimize the overall operation efficiency of the system. Finally, the scheduling instructions generated by the group intelligence agent are mapped to the digital twin visualization interface in real time, and are simultaneously issued to the execution terminals such as station broadcasting, guidance, gate, etc., forming a closed-loop linkage system of perception-decision-execution-optimization.
